Factor out the bottom portability layer from ltdl. Code in this
layer has global symbols renamed by lt__pre89.h, and may not
refer to any symbols except those provided by the system libraries
or other code in the portability layer:
* libltdl/lt__pre89.h: New file. Rename all the symbols from
LTLIBOBJS into the lt__ namespace so that they don't clash with
other libraries.
* libltdl/ltdl.c (rpl_memcpy, rpl_memmove, rpl_strchr, rpl_strcmp)
(rpl_strrchr): Moved from here...
* libltdl/memcpy.c (memcpy): ...to here, and fixed void *
dereference bug...
* libltdl/memmove.c (memmove): ...to here, and fixed void *
dereference bug...
* libltdl/strchr.c (strchr): ...to here...
* libltdl/strcmp.c (strcmp): ...here...
* libltdl/strrchr.c (strrchr): ...and here.
* libltdl/Makefile.am (libltdl_la_SOURCES): Add lt__pre89.h.
(libltdl_la_LIBADD, libltdlc_la_LIBADD): Add $(LTLIBOBJS).
(ltdldata_DATA): Add replacement sources files.
* m4/ltdl.m4 (AC_LIB_LTDL): Do careful config.h and LTLIBOBJ
setting for missing pre89 functions.

There was no clean separation of abstraction layers in libltdl.
The first step in fixing this is to factor out the memory
management abstraction, making a start on removing promiscuity
from the underlying portability layer:
* doc/libtool.texi (Libltdl interface): Remove lt_dlmalloc,
lt_dlrealloc and lt_dlfree references. The memory management
layer used by libltdl is now private.
* libltdl/lt_system.h: New installed header for system portability
abstraction.
* libltdl/ltdl.h: Use it.
* libltdl/lt__alloc.c, libltdl/lt__alloc.h: New module above
system portability layer to abstract ltdl's memory management.
* libltdl/ltdl.c: Use lt__alloc.h.
